Is your packaging environmentally friendly?

Yes! This was really important to me. I avoid the use of plastic bubble wrap and tape and use recyclable paper-based alternatives. I also use a biodegradable starch packing peanut that can dissolve in water instead of styrofoam. I tried to also source packaging materials that are also made of recycled material. 


How should I take care of my Deep Cove Studio pottery?

Unless otherwise noted in the item description, all functional ware (ie. cups, mugs, bowls) are dishwasher and microwave safe - however, washing by hand is recommended to ensure your item stays in its best condition.
